HELLO EVERYBODY:

I AM GLAD I FOUND THIS SITE COZ I HAVE QUESTIONS ABOUT I-751 THING. ME AND MY X HUSBAND JUST MARRIED FOR 6 MONTHS AND DIDNT WORK OUT AND IT TURNS OUT TO DIVORCE PROCESS. MY 2 YEAR GREENCARD EXPIRE ON JAN. 5,2011. MY DIVORCE WAS FINAL LAST JUNE 20,2010.MY QUESTION IS CAN I FILE FOR AN I-751 ON MY OWN? SINCE WE DNT HAVE JOINT ACCOUNTS, BILLS UNDER 2 NAMES, LEASE ETC.. THE ONLY EVIDENCE THAT I CAN PROVE THAT OUR MARRIAGE IS BONAFIDE IS JUST PICTURES OF US ON THE WEDDING AND OCCASIONS..YOUR HELP IS HIGHLY APPRECIATED

Now that the divorce is final you can self-petition... you do NOT need to wait until 90 days prior to expiration to file, you can file right now.

This is correct. In fact, if USCIS finds out about the divorce then they may COMPEL you to file for removal of conditions now. The "condition" which makes your legal residence "conditional" is that you remain married to the US citizen who petitioned for you. When your marriage ended, your basis for conditional residence also ended. This doesn't mean your conditional residence automatically ended, but USCIS is required to take steps to terminate your conditional residence if they discover you are now divorced. If your marriage did not end on good terms, or if your husband made any accusations against you regarding your immigration status (for example, if he accused you of scamming him to get a green card) then he may have reported the divorce to USCIS.

Pictures alone will not be enough to prove you entered the marriage in good faith - an essential requirement for self-petitioning to remove conditions. You need to prove you and your husband actually lived together as husband and wife. Were you added to his medical insurance policy through his employer, or as beneficiary to a life insurance policy? Did you receive any mail addressed to you at the address of the home you shared with your husband? Do you have any friends or neighbors who would be willing to sign a sworn affidavit that you lived with your husband, and had a marital relationship?

The whole point is proving to the immigration officer that you entered the marriage with the intention of staying in it and not for the green card. Usually that is proved by showing joint assets and proof of living together. If you dont have those evidences but have a good reason for not having them, you can try t apply with others but you would need something to provide that your marriage was bonafide

You should file as soon as possible. Signed and notarized affidavits from friends/family, stating that you were indeed a married couple between X date and Y date, and verifying that the marriage did not work out, will help. Photos won't.
